Among the most typical issues dealt with by homeowners is squeaking hinges. This sound normally shows an absence of lubrication or dirt accumulation within the hinge.
1.2. Loose Hinges
Over time, hinges can end up being loose due to the natural wear and tear of day-to-day use. Loose hinges can lead to misalignment and even cause additional damage.
1.3. Sticking Hinges
Sticking hinges occur when the door does closed or close efficiently. This issue is often the outcome of paint accumulation, rust, or inappropriate installation.
1.4. Misaligned Hinges
Misaligned hinges can cause doors to stick or not close appropriately. This typically takes place when the screws are not effectively protected, causing the door drooping.
1.5. Broken Hinges
Severe force or rust can cause broken hinges. This problem is particularly immediate since it can render a door unusable.

To fix squeaking hinges, homeowners need to routinely apply lubricant to hinges. Ideal lubes include silicone spray, greases, and even home oils like WD-40.
Steps to lube hinges:
Clean the hinge with a cloth to remove any dirt.Use a couple of drops of the lubricant straight to the hinge pin.Open and close the door a number of times to disperse the lubricant.2.2. Tightening Screws
For loose hinges, start by tightening up the screws. Examine both the hinge plates on the door and the door frame, guaranteeing they are secure. If screws are stripped, house owners may need to change them or utilize a larger screw.
Actions to tighten screws:
Use a screwdriver to inspect all hinge screws.If a screw is removed, fill the hole with wood filler and re-insert a brand-new screw.2.3. Adjusting Alignment
Misaligned hinges can be changed quickly. Check if the hinge leaves are lined up appropriately, and if not, adjust their position.
Actions to adjust hinges:
Loosen the screws of the hinge slightly.Move the hinge plate as needed to align it appropriately.Retighten the screws securely.2.4. Changing Hinges
In cases of substantial damage or rust, replacing the hinge totally might be required.
Steps to replace hinges:
Remove the damaged hinges by loosening them from the door and the frame.Change with brand-new hinges that match the size and style required.Secure them utilizing appropriate screws.3. Maintenance Tips for Door Hinges
Routine maintenance can extend the lifespan of door hinges:
Lubrication: Apply lubricants every six months to avoid squeaking.Look for Rust: Inspect metal hinges for rust frequently, specifically in humid environments.Tighten Up Screws Periodically: A month-to-month look at screws can prevent loosening gradually.Tidy Hinges: Dust and dirt accumulation can be cleaned with moderate soap and water.4.
